<p>Genesis 26 details Isaac’s efforts to establish himself in the Land of Promise. To do so meant he had reclaim the water wells his father Abraham dug and for which his dad paid. However, every time he rediscovered one, the Philistines would claim it as their own. Vigilant, Isaac keeps digging until he unearths one for which the Philistines don’t contend. Satisfied, he says in verse 22, “…At last the LORD has made room for us, and we will be fruitful in the land.” That same night, verse 24 says the Lord appeared to reminding him of his future saying, “…I am the God of your father Abraham; do not fear, for I am with you. I will bless you, and multiply your descendants, for the sake of My servant Abraham.”, When we make the effort to excavate the wells of our fathers, there will always be opposition. Yet, the labor which nets us our refreshing heritage may also unearth more than just water. Like Isaac, God might draw from our past to remind us of our future. So, dig right, dig well.</p>

<p>WORK, WORK, WORK. If I have one life to live I would want to know how I could get my work done. But here is the BAD NEWS. Our work will always be there. Work is never ending. There are more staff meetings to attend, more people to counsel, more sermons to prepare and preach, more people to disciple.</p>
<p>WORK is never ending BUT it should not be FRUSTRATING.</p>
<p>How? Develop leaders and delegate</p>
<p>I started this year with a resolve to improve my leadership skills. That means more time to develop and produce leaders so that our load won’t be as heavy.</p>
<p>Multiply yourself. Share some teaching loads, share some counseling loads, train people.</p>
<p>It was he who gave some to be apostles, some to be prophets, some to be evangelists, and some to be pastors and teachers, Ephesians 4:11<br />
to prepare God’s people for works of service, so that the body of Christ may be built up Ephesians 4:12</p>

<p>The Pendulum swings back and forth in the church.</p>
<p>Back in the day it was called “The Social Gospel” and it was more about meeting physical needs than preaching the gospel. Don’t read into what I’m not saying. I’m not saying that&#8217;s not important, just saying that there should be balance.</p>
<p>Then later it became all preaching the gospel and very little if any meeting of needs.</p>
<p>Fast forward to modern day 21st Century American Christianity.  Social justice is more en vogue than ever before. While I am a huge fan of many of the amazing groups out there pulling people out of sex slavery, digging wells and what not, we cannot neglect the preaching of the gospel.</p>
<p>We don’t need one and not the other, we always need both.</p>

<p>Generally, people get the kind of leader they deserve. A wise, discerning, Bible adhering, Spirit led group would not choose someone of lesser quality than their standards demand. Neither would a great leader be satisfied with leading people who are unwilling to follow. However, disunified moments arise in the best of circumstances. When they do, there are five options:</p>
<p>1. The people conform to the leaders expectations.<br />
2. The leader conforms to the people’s expectations.<br />
3. The people decide to find a new leader.<br />
4. The leader decides to find a new people.<br />
5. The people and the leader change.</p>
<p>In a free country, the citizens have the privilege of choosing who will lead them. If the vast majority of the citizenry have a biblical world view, generally, so will it’s leaders. However, if the vast majority of the citizenry hold to an unbiblical world view, their leaders will also. <p>What kind of people will we elect to represent us? Knowing that most Americans do not serve Christ or rely on the Bible for guidance, one cannot have confidence that Biblically grounded, politically competent civil servants will be elected. America will get the leaders it wants and unfortunately, the ones she deserves. The question is, what option are we going to employ when we come to our moment of discontinuity. While noticing the “splinter” (Matt 7:3) in the eye of one with whom we have disagreement, may God give our citizenry and it’s leaders the grace to see the “log” in our own eye, and help all of us choose #5.</p>

<p>Just finished A.W. Tozer’s Knowledge of the Holy. One of the things that stuck out to me was how he talked about language.</p>
<p>What’s amazing is that there is no language on the planet that can even come close to describing God. Our words fall short, very short, of even giving to description to who God is, its just an amazing thought to me. We are bound by our language in the description of God.</p>
<p>When you look at Ezekiel or John when they were having heavenly vision’s, they began to have trouble even describing what it looked like. They would say things like, “it looked like….” They compared it to something else they were familiar with because language itself could not contain the vastness of God or explain what it was they were experiencing.</p>
<p>The more you get to know God, the more you realize you don’t know Him and I believe it will take an eternity to figure out who He is.</p>
